Venezuela traders face unique challenges in the forex market, including currency controls, high inflation, and limited access to traditional banking. Choosing the right broker is critical to navigate these conditions effectively. IC Markets and IG are two of the most popular international brokers available to Venezuelan retail traders, but they cater to different needs. IC Markets, scoring 4.8/5, is known for its low-cost trading, high leverage (up to 1:500), and support for USDT deposits, making it a favorite for active traders. IG, scoring 4.2/5, is a well-established UK broker with strong regulation and extensive educational resources. This comparison will help you decide which broker suits your trading style and local requirements, from deposit methods like Bank Transfer, Skrill, Neteller, and USDT to regulatory considerations under Venezuela’s local financial regulator.

Both brokers offer MetaTrader 4 and 5, which are widely used by Venezuela traders for their reliability and advanced charting. IC Markets also provides cTrader, a platform favored for its intuitive interface and fast execution. IG offers its proprietary web platform and mobile app, which are user-friendly but less customizable. Given the need for stable, low-latency platforms in Venezuela’s often-unstable internet environment, IC Markets’ cTrader and MT4/5 options provide a performance edge.

IC Markets is regulated by top-tier authorities like ASIC and CySEC, while IG is regulated by the FCA and other major bodies. However, Venezuela’s local financial regulator does not directly oversee these international brokers, meaning traders rely on the brokers’ home regulators for protection. IG’s FCA regulation offers stronger investor safeguards, such as negative balance protection and access to the Financial Ombudsman Service. IC Markets provides similar protections under CySEC but with slightly less stringent requirements. For Venezuela traders, IG’s regulatory framework offers added security.

Venezuela traders can fund their accounts using Bank Transfer, Skrill, Neteller, and USDT. IC Markets supports all these methods, including USDT deposits via TRC20 or ERC20, which are processed instantly with no fees. IG accepts Bank Transfer, Skrill, and Neteller but does not support USDT, a key limitation for traders who prefer crypto due to Venezuela’s banking restrictions. Withdrawals at IC Markets are processed within 1-2 business days for e-wallets and USDT, while IG takes 1-5 days. For fast, flexible transactions, IC Markets is superior.

Both IC Markets and IG offer Islamic (swap-free) accounts for Muslim traders in Venezuela. IC Markets provides swap-free accounts on all account types without any restrictions on trading style, making it ideal for long-term traders. IG offers Islamic accounts upon request, but they may have limitations on certain instruments and require a declaration of faith. For Venezuela traders seeking a straightforward swap-free experience, IC Markets is more accommodating.
